構築用スクリプトを入手
この構築ガイドに登場するスクリプトや設定ファイルがひとつになったアーカイブを用意しました。 EC2に入れるようになったら、まずは、この構築用スクリプト(群)を入手してください。
- EC2にログインし、
- ZIPファイルをダウンロードしてください
wget https://www.fml.org/os/ex-aws-current.zip
- ZIPファイルを展開してください
unzip ex-aws-current.zip
- ex-aws-日付(YYYYMMDD形式)という名前のディレクトリ(フォルダ)が作成されます (この日付は時々かわります、 ex-aws-current.zip の中身は最新なので日付は気にしないでください)。 そのディレクトリに移動してください。
このあと、このドキュメントでは、 「これこれの階層に移動し、ほげほげ.shというスクリプトを実行してください」 という形で説明していきます。 たとえば、 以下のような階層構造がある場合に、 docker をインストールするには次の用に説明しています
02-04_ec2-install-docker/scriptsディレクトリへ移動しinstall.sh スクリプトを実行してください
[実行例]
cd 02-04_ec2-install-docker/scripts
sh install.sh
[階層構造]
ex-aws-20211127
|-- 02_basic-setup
... 省略 ...
| `-- 02-04_ec2-install-docker
| `-- scripts
| `-- install.sh
|-- 03_ec2
| |-- 03-01_nginx
| | `-- scripts
| | `-- install.sh
... 省略 ...
アーカイブを入手しないと面倒なのはなぜ?
この構築ガイドからファイルをダウンロードすると、一つ一つのファイルごとに次の作業が発生します
- いちど手元のPCにファイルをダウンロード
- 再度ファイルをEC2へアップロード
この作業を避けるため、ファイル群を一つのアーカイブにまとめておきました(親切設計?:-)